28 March 2018 | 3 replies
@Brad JacobsonIf you obtain income for referral - you will be issued a 1099.The net income(gross after expenses) will be subject to federal tax, state taxes and self-employment taxes.Expenses that are deductible are ordinary and necessary expenses required to obtain new recruits.Renatus may issue some tax and legal strategies...but I am sure those are the same items that you can obtain here on BP for free.
